Cafepress is now offering Black tshirts.

  The design parameters include:
  10x10 inch max dimensions
   Should be on a transparent background, transparent areas are BLACK
   .jpg format, or more advanced stuff OK....may have to be changed.
   2-300 dpi
    The shirt will be printed on one side, only....either front or back.


     If anyone wants to give a shot at coming up with a 'BBS' tshirt design, go for it!     If we can use it, I'll give you a free shirt.

  The shirts will be priced around $20, plus shipping.

      I'd like to see some depiction of a Bandit, the URL of Bandit Alley, and a mention of the BBS.
  Of course, the simpler, the better.......

  It would be nice to have shirts available by Xmas.

Sorry, I forgot to mention the major wrinkle.

   They won't allow direct photographic representations of a Bandit.
  I've been through this before with them.   SPent hours putting together graphics, sold them for a few months, then 'somebody', probably ALSO selling Bandit shirts, complained, and they yanked the images.

   Even though we OWN the bikes, we don't OWN the right to make money from selling images of them.....somehow.
  I would need to get a release from Suzuki to sell shirts with direct images of Bandits on them.

   I CAN get away with graphic derivatives of Bandits.   If you remember, most of the rally shirts have a bandit on them, kind of cartoon like.
   This seems OK.
   SO........I'll work on some fresh stuff that will work on a black backgroud, and anyone with design skills.....feel free!
